Indian Christian Journalists Collective holds Semi-Christmas celebrations

The Indian Christian Journalists Collective organised Semi-Christmas celebrations in Hyderabad on Saturday. Government Advisor Shabbir Ali said the Congress government is focusing on Christian welfare, while speakers raised concerns over minority rights and attacks across the country.

Hyderabad: The Indian Christian Journalists Collective organised the Semi-Christmas Celebrations at the CSI Institute of Technology auditorium here on Saturday.

Speaking at the celebrations, Shabbir Ali, Government Advisor for SC, ST, OBC and Minority Affairs, said the Congress government was making significant efforts for the welfare of Christian minorities. He said priority would be given to independent churches in rural areas that lack basic facilities and mentioned that the government is providing Rs. 2,000 financial assistance to pastors.


Christian Minority Corporation Chairman Deepak John expressed concern over increasing attacks on minorities and violations of constitutional rights across the country. Jukkal MLA T Lakshmikant Rao appreciated the collective effort of Christian journalists in celebrating Christmas together.

Pastors Purushotham and Sushil Victor delivered the Christmas message, followed by cake cutting and exchange of greetings. The attendees included Telangana Minority Commission Vice Chairman Shankar Luke, former Chief Secretary Minnie Mathew, former DGPs Swaranjit Sen and Baburao, former Additional DGP D T Naik, Minorities Finance Corporation MD Sabitha, Prof. K Stevenson, former head, department of Mass Communication and Journalism, Osmania University, and ICJC Chairman and senior journalists John Shashidhar, Sushil Rao, Jonah Ramarao, Joshua Shyamson and Joel Kumar.
